Bodegas Escorihuela Gascon 1884 Limited Production Cabernet Franc 2020, Mendoza, Argentina

Tags

, , , , ,


Medium ruby colored, with slight staining, and medium viscosity (14% ABV).  The nose has medium intensity aromas of black plum, black cherry, capsicum, charred wood, dark pomegranate, licorice, coffee, and a medicinal note.  The palate is dry, with medium acidity, a medium (+) body, and medium tannins.  Medium (+) intensity flavors of ripe dark-red fruit, deft oak by way of charred wood, medicinal notes, and coffee.  The telltale green pepper is not as obvious on the palate as it was on the nose.  Silky tannins make this a beautiful wine to sip, everything is in balance and delicious.  The finish is medium (+) in length and invites me to take another sip.  Really good, like 92 points worth.  I paid $29 online, making it a 4 star effort to drink till 2030.  Salut….

Lucien Albrecht Gewurztraminer Tradition 2023, Alsace, France

Tags

, , , , ,


Pale gold in color, with high viscosity (13.5% ABV).  The nose has medium (+) intensity aromas of lychee, rose water, papaya, caramelized ginger, spun honey, white blossom, and tangerine zest.  The palate is off-dry with medium acidity, a full body, and a hint of bitterness.  Medium (+) intensity flavors of tropical fruit center around the lychee and rose water theme.  The bitterness is intriguing me, either a touch of skin contact or that’s what the grape shows off.  Either way, the sweetness, of which there is very little of, is a nice counterbalance.  It’s a delicious, if not heavy wine that I opened to pair with Gumbo.  I think the fruitiness will do well against the dark roux, Andouille, and chicken.  I paid $27 for this wine that gets 92 points from me which makes it a 5 star effort.  I think it has some decent cellaring capacity if you have patience.  Salut….

Teliani Vineyards Saperavi 2023, Kakheti, Georgia

Tags

, , , , ,


Deep ruby colored, with slight staining, and a high viscosity (12% ABV).   The nose has medium intensity aromas of black raspberry, pomegranate, black cherry, pine sap, a mineral note, acai berry, and fruitcake.  The palate is dry, with medium (+) acidity, a medium body, and medium (+) tannins.  Medium (+) intensity flavors zero in on the black cherry, pomegranate and black raspberry notes with a black tea hint appearing, its astringency due to the relatively young tannins.   They grip till the very end, past the medium length finish.  I really find this grape to be very interesting.  It’s a teinturier (the flesh is pink colored), which means it is quite deep in color, the tannins are plentiful and the flavors go the dark red fruit route.  This one is nice, getting 89 points from me.  I paid $15, making it a 4 star effort.  It has some aging capacity, so drink till 2033.  Salut….
